    Apple's first logo from 1976 shows Isaac Newton reading a book under an apple tree. This striking and instantly recognisable image is one of the most famous logos in the world and is closely associated with the company's early history and values.     The ‘Apple' – 1977

    In the mid-1970s, Steve Jobs recognised the importance of brandingand the need to create an easily identifiable image for the fast-growing Apple Computer company. He felt that the original Apple logo designed by Ronald Wayne needed to be updated and easier to reproduce on a smaller scale. So Jobs enlisted the help of a professional graphic designer, Rob Janoff.     The Revised Apple Logo

    For almost a decade, the Apple logo designed by Rob Janoff remained relatively unchanged, with only minor changes to the typography and colours. However, the most significant change to the logo occurred in 1984 with the introduction of the Macintosh computer, which would change the world of personal computing forever.
